    Abstract: A system to stabilize and guide the growth of the spinal column includes an elongated support member having a width and a length and a guiding connector having a bone connecting portion and a guiding portion. The bone connecting portion secures the guiding connector to a vertebrae and the guiding portion has a bearing element with a passageway adapted to receive the elongated support member. The bearing element permits relative sliding movement of the elongated support element in the passageway of the bearing element. The system may further include a bone fixation element has an elongated support member receiving channel, a locking mechanism and a bone anchoring portion. The bone anchoring portion secures the bone fixation element to bone. The locking mechanism secures the elongated support member in the channel. The guiding connector is moveable along the elongated support member to permit and control the growth of the spinal column along a predetermined path.

    Abstract: The invention relates to a method for producing sulphate of potash granulates, wherein 0.1 to 7.5 wt % of a sodium salt selected from among sodium chloride, sodium sulphate, sodium sulphate hydrates, sodium hydroxide and mixtures thereof are added to the sulphate of potash during the granulation process, the percentage by weight being in relation to the sulphate of potash used. In addition, 0.1 to 2.5 wt % of water are added prior to or during the granulation process. The invention also relates to the granulates obtained by said method as well as the use of sodium salts and glaserite and mixtures thereof for improving the mechanical properties of sulfate of potash granulates. The sulphate of potash granulates produced by the method of the invention have significantly greater bursting strength and significantly greater abrasion resistance than granulates known from the prior art.

    Abstract: A filling device is described which is configured to control the process of filling a medical or therapeutic fluid from a supply container containing the medical or therapeutic fluid into an administration container that is in fluid connection with the supply container. The filling device includes a volume control system configured to control the volume of the administration container and a pressure detection system configured to detect a pressure value related to the pressure inside the supply container. The filling device is further configured to perform the process steps of filling the administration container by: directing the volume control system to decrease the volume of the administration container, directing the pressure detection system to detect a pressure value, and directing the volume control system to increase the volume of the administration container if an increase criterion depending on the pressure value is fulfilled.
